Sadržaj:

Ukras Clemson Tiger Paw sa pozadinskim osvjetljenjem sa LED trakama WS2812: 5 koraka (sa slikama)
Ukras Clemson Tiger Paw sa pozadinskim osvjetljenjem sa LED trakama WS2812: 5 koraka (sa slikama)

Video: Ukras Clemson Tiger Paw sa pozadinskim osvjetljenjem sa LED trakama WS2812: 5 koraka (sa slikama)

Video: Ukras Clemson Tiger Paw sa pozadinskim osvjetljenjem sa LED trakama WS2812: 5 koraka (sa slikama)
Video: II "Back at the top" II Clemson Tigers 2018 Hype 2024, Jun
Anonim
Image
Image
Ukras Clemson Tiger Paw sa pozadinskim osvjetljenjem i LED trakama WS2812
Ukras Clemson Tiger Paw sa pozadinskim osvjetljenjem i LED trakama WS2812

Clemsonov prostor za izradu u Wattovom centru ima laserski rezač i htio sam ga dobro iskoristiti. Mislio sam da bi stvaranje tigrove šape s pozadinskim osvjetljenjem bilo super, ali sam također želio učiniti nešto s akrilom osvijetljenim na rubovima. Ovaj projekt je kombinacija obje želje.

Vjerovatno ću ga nekoliko puta tokom ovog uputstva nazivati WallPaw. WallPaw je bio kodni naziv ili naziv projekta koji sam mu dao, pa sam imao jednostavan način da pratim datoteke u vezi s njim.

Za više slika WallPawa i duhovita FAQ -a možete to provjeriti na mojoj web stranici ovdje.

Lista delova

Komponente

  • 1/4 "drvo - 2 'kvadrat
  • 3/8 "akril - 1 'po 2'
  • WS2812 LED traka - 5 metara
  • Arduino Uno
  • Arduino Mega
  • Modul infracrvenog prijemnika
  • 1000 uF kondenzatora - 5 kom
  • Priključna žica (puno)
  • Napajanje računara (ili 5V i 12V napajanje)
  • IR LED daljinski upravljač sa 44 ključa
  • Modul mikrofona - koristim MAX9814 ili MEMS

Alati

  • Pristup laserskom rezaču (koristio sam ga u Clemsonu)

    CNC mašina bi također radila za rezanje, ali ne može nagrizati akril

  • Lemilica

    Potrebna treća ruka

  • Pištolj za vruće ljepilo (ovo je bitno)
  • Rezači/skidači žice
  • Strpljenje

Napomena: Većinu svojih komponenti kupujem na Ebayu. Znam da nisu pouzdani ili odlične kvalitete, ali za moj projekt imao sam puno sreće s njima. Preporučujem kupovinu više artikala samo u slučaju da jedan pokvarite ili ne uspije, jer dostava na Ebay direktno iz Kine može potrajati oko mjesec dana.

Korak 1: Početni dizajn - slike i vektorske datoteke

Početni dizajn - slike i vektorske datoteke
Početni dizajn - slike i vektorske datoteke
Početni dizajn - slike i vektorske datoteke
Početni dizajn - slike i vektorske datoteke
Početni dizajn - slike i vektorske datoteke
Početni dizajn - slike i vektorske datoteke

Odavde sam preuzeo vektorsku datoteku Clemsonove šape i otvorio je u Adobe Illustratoru kako bih počeo dodavati konektore između prstiju. Koristio sam alat za olovku i alat za direktni odabir za crtanje novih veza i brisanje starih.

Za akrilni komad kopirao sam svaki prst jedan po jedan i mijenjao mu veličinu/centrirao dok nije izgledao ispravno. Zatim sam nacrtao pravokutnik odgovarajuće veličine da moja LED dioda bude između drveta i akrila

Slike

Za slike Doline smrti i Tillmana, postavio sam sliku na ovu web stranicu kako bih stvorio linijski crtež slike. Zeznuo sam se s postavkama dok nije izgledalo kako treba.

Zatim sam otvorio sliku u Photoshopu. Koristio sam alat u Select Color Range za odabir svih bijelih piksela i njihovo brisanje. Zatim mislim da sam povećao kontrast, isticanje i druge stvari kako bi slika bila što čistija crno -bijela. Na kraju, upotrijebio sam alat za brisanje da bih izbrisao zalutale točkice na slici koliko god sam mogao.

Za druge dvije slike jednostavno sam ih morao prevesti u čisto crno/bijelo. Postoji mnogo načina za to, ali zaboravljam kako sam to točno učinio.

Slike želite spremiti kao-p.webp

VAŽNO: Kada rubovno svjetluckate akril, izgleda mnogo bolje ako je graviranje na stražnjoj strani akrilnog komada. Da biste to postigli, jednom kad sliku centrirate na dio koji izrezujete, grupirajte ih zajedno i zrcalite vodoravno. Tako sam u mom slučaju grupirao unutarnji obris prsta i sliku, a zatim ih okrenuo vodoravno. Ovo bi trebala biti jedna od posljednjih stvari koje morate učiniti kako ne biste pokvarili veličinu izreza za drvo/akril.

Korak 2: Lasersko rezanje

Lasersko rezanje
Lasersko rezanje
Lasersko rezanje
Lasersko rezanje
Lasersko rezanje
Lasersko rezanje
Lasersko rezanje
Lasersko rezanje

Odneo sam svoje drvo i akril u Clemson Makerspace u Watts centru. Naš laserski rezač je laserski rezač Epilog Fusion M2 40, ima površinu graviranja 40 "x 28".

U vektorskim datotekama koje sam napravio obrisi imaju hod/debljinu 0,00001 "tako da softver za laserski rezač zna presjeći te linije do kraja. Koristio sam softverske zadane postavke za drvo od 1/4" na komadima drva. Mislim da smo na akrilnim komadima koristili 100% brzine i 2% snage za rezanje akrila, i nešto veće od zadane snage za jetkanje. Zaštitni lim sam ostavio na stražnjoj strani akrilnog komada pri rezanju kako plamen ne bi opekao akril, samo zaštitni lim. (Ipak uklonite gornju zaštitnu foliju)

Kada koristite laserski rezač, ako softver ne radi sve vaše rezove i bakropise u istom ispisu, samo ih podijelite na dvije zasebne rezove/datoteke: jednu datoteku za rezanje, drugu za graviranje. Možda je ovo samo problem s Epilog laserom, ali možda je to češći.

Korak 3: Ožičenje i LED instalacija

Ožičenje i LED instalacija
Ožičenje i LED instalacija
Ožičenje i LED instalacija
Ožičenje i LED instalacija
Ožičenje i LED instalacija
Ožičenje i LED instalacija
Ožičenje i LED instalacija
Ožičenje i LED instalacija

Kad je sve bilo izrezano i preda mnom, samo sam olovkom iscrtao put za LED diode i nacrtao gdje će ići moje Arduino ploče i priključci za napajanje. Ne mora biti precizno niti imati odlično upravljanje kablovima jer je sve na pozadini projekta gdje niko neće vidjeti.

Odlučio sam držati napajanje na tlu umjesto na stražnjoj strani projekta kako bih uštedio težinu. (Takođe zato što nemam prostora za napajanje) Koristio sam staru računarsku napojnu jedinicu i samo lemio konektore na izlaznim žicama 5V i 12V. Ako želite koristiti uobičajeno napajanje od 5 V, možete spojiti žice na Vin (naponski ulaz) na Arduinu i ne morate imati posla s pretvaračem ili sekundarnim napajanjem.

WS2812 LED diode su jako gladne - svaka LED može koristiti do 60mA, što nam pomnoženo sa 200 svjetala daje 12A (pri 5V = 60 vati). 12 ampera je velika snaga, pa upotrijebite neke debele žice. Koristio sam žicu kalibra 10 za spajanje napajanja na WallPaw, što je vjerojatno pretjerano.

Primijetit ćete da za ovaj projekt koristim dva odvojena Arduina. Odlučio sam se za korištenje dva jer je ovaj vodič koristio dva i dok nisam napisao većinu koda mislio sam da će mi trebati dva Arduina. Ispostavilo se da bi, kada ispravno napišete svoj kod, trebao raditi na jednom Arduinu. Potrebna vam je Mega ako radite složene aranžmane svjetla s puno LED dioda, jer programiranje prilično traži memoriju. Koristio sam Uno nekoliko dana, a zatim je kod prestao raditi jer mu je ponestalo memorije.

Sve moje svjetlosne trake su vruće zalijepljene na stražnju stranu šape. Pokušao sam koristiti pjenu ili nešto tvrđe za leđa, ali pokazalo se da nije potrebno. Samo ih vruće zalijepite, LED trake će rado ostati na mjestu. FYI vruće ljepilo je potpuno neprovodljivo, sam sam ga testirao multimetrom.

Lemljenje

Prvih 198 LED dioda trebalo je samo sat ili dva za lijepljenje i lemljenje, ali akrilnim komadima je vjerovatno trebalo ukupno 6 sati. Nisam učinio utor za LED jako širokim (pa su neupadljivi), ali sam kao rezultat morao lemiti žice vrlo nekonvencionalno, kao što je prikazano na gornjoj slici. 4 akrilna komada * po 3 LED diode * 6 lemljenja po LED = 72 lema samo za LED diode. Dodajte vrijeme za mjerenje/presijecanje/skidanje spojnih žica i sagorijevanje nekoliko LED dioda dok ih lemite i lako ćete raditi 6-8 sati.

Ako pravite ovu verziju, dizajnirajte utora za LED diode mnogo šire od mene. Za vlastiti razum.

Korak 4: Programiranje

Programiranje
Programiranje

Koristio sam FastLED biblioteku za kontrolu LED dioda WS2812. Koristio sam vlastitu LEDCodes biblioteku koju sam napravio posebno za IC daljinski upravljač sa 44 ključa.

Kod generalno radi ovako

  1. Arduino 1 (Uno) osluškuje IC signal

    1. Ako primi signal, saznajte s kojeg je dugmeta na daljinskom upravljaču
    2. Pošaljite taj broj (1-44) na Arduino 2 (Mega)
  2. Arduino 2 (Mega) traži novi brojni kod iz Arduina 1

    Ako primi broj, promijenite trenutni način rada na taj broj

  3. Pokrenite sekvencu svjetla koja odgovara trenutnom broju načina rada
    1. Provjerite ima li novog koda svakih 150 ms
    2. Ako je novi kôd isti kao trenutni kôd, prijeđite na sljedeći podrežim

Dugmad u jednoj boji na svjetlima imaju više podrežima

  1. Sva svetla upaljena
  2. Samo akrilna svjetla i Clemson Tigers
  3. Sva svjetla pulsiraju
  4. Zvučno reaktivan
  5. Samo akril

Crvena/zelena/plava tipka postavljena je za prikaz dvobojnih kombinacija svjetla

  1. Boja vanjskog svjetla 1, akril+svjetla Clemson Tigers 2
  2. Zamijeni to^
  3. Naizmjenično akrilni komadi s bojama 1 i 2 (tako da su komadi 1 i 3 u boji 1, komadi 2 i 4 u boji 2)
  4. Zamijeni to ^

Kopirao sam nekoliko hladnih načina svjetla s ove web stranice, poput:

  • Klizanje duge (moja omiljena)
  • Pozorišna hajka
  • Pahuljica treperi
  • Cylon bounce
  • Simulacija odbijanja loptica
  • Simulacija požara

Također sam napravio vlastite funkcije za reakciju zvuka pomoću mikrofona. Ovdje ih možete pročitati u datoteci MicrophoneFunctions.ino u datoteci WallpawLightTester.zip.

Korak 5: Finalni proizvod

Finalni proizvod
Finalni proizvod
Finalni proizvod
Finalni proizvod
Finalni proizvod
Finalni proizvod
Finalni proizvod
Finalni proizvod

Ta-da!

Slobodno komentirajte ili mi pošaljite pitanja putem e -pošte - volim ove stvari i volio bih pomoći drugim ljudima u stvaranju sjajnih projekata. Takođe sam hobi/slobodni/poluprofesionalni fotograf u oblasti Clemson/Greenville SC, pa ako tražite fotografa, kontaktirajte me!

Preporučuje se: